How to fill out escrow instructions
How to fill out escrow instructions
01
Obtain the escrow instruction form from your escrow agent or online.
02
Fill in the purchase agreement details, including buyer and seller information.
03
Specify the property details, including address and legal description.
04
Include the purchase price and deposit amount, along with payment terms.
05
Outline contingencies, such as inspections or financing requirements.
06
Define how closing costs will be handled and who is responsible for them.
07
Provide instructions for disbursement of funds upon closing.
08
Sign and date the form before submitting to the escrow agent.
Who needs escrow instructions?
01
Both buyers and sellers in a real estate transaction need escrow instructions.
02
Real estate agents involved in the transaction should also have access to them.
03
Escrow companies require these instructions to manage the escrow process effectively.
04
Lenders may need them to ensure proper handling of financing and disbursement of funds.

What is escrow instructions?
Escrow instructions are written guidelines provided to the escrow agent that detail the specific terms and conditions under which the escrow account will operate during a real estate transaction.
Who is required to file escrow instructions?
Typically, both the buyer and seller, as well as their respective real estate agents or attorneys, are required to file escrow instructions to ensure that all parties are in agreement on the terms of the transaction.
How to fill out escrow instructions?
To fill out escrow instructions, gather all necessary information about the transaction, including buyer and seller details, property description, and special conditions or contingencies, and then complete the standardized form provided by the escrow company, ensuring clarity and accuracy.
What is the purpose of escrow instructions?
The purpose of escrow instructions is to provide a clear set of guidelines that govern the handling of funds and documents during a real estate transaction, ensuring that all parties understand their responsibilities and the conditions that must be met before the transaction is completed.
What information must be reported on escrow instructions?
Escrow instructions must report information such as the identities of the buyer and seller, details of the property, purchase price, payment instructions, timelines, contingencies, and any particular conditions related to the transaction.
